Description: Rajwar is one of the important artistic community of chhattisgarh. Agriculture is the mainstay of the Rajwar. Economy and paddy is grown as the main crop. The Rajwar starts constructing their house on monday. The area is well demarcated and thick mud wall is raised from earthen plinth and horizantal bars are fixed above to frame out the roofing structure. Manually prepared baked tiles having endorsed with varied figures of wild birds and animals are used for roofing the house. Lattice work is greatly rendered with art works to fix the portion of the windows.
